Hard-Fi were an English rock band, formed in 2003. The band’s final lineup consisted of Richard Archer (lead vocals and guitar), Kai Stephens (bass guitar and backing vocals) and Steve Kemp (drums and backing vocals). Founding member Ross Phillips (guitar and backing vocals) left the band in 2013.

Hard Fi’s debut album Stars of CCTV was released in July 2005. It eventually reached No 1. on the UK Album charts and was nominated for the Mercury Prize and two Brit Awards; Best British Group and Best British Rock Act).  The band’s second album was released in 2007 and reached number 1 in its first week. Their third and final album which featured the single “Good for Nothing“, was released in 2011 and debuted at number 9 on the UK Albums Chart.
